- \section2 TickCounter
-
- The tick counter clock type is based on the system's or the processor's
- tick counter, multiplied by the duration of a tick. This clock type is
- used on Windows platforms. If the high-precision performance
- counter is available on Windows, the \tt{PerformanceCounter} clock type
- is used instead.
-
- The TickCounter clock type is the only clock type that may overflow.
- Windows Vista and Windows Server 2008 support the extended 64-bit tick
- counter, which allows avoiding the overflow.
-
- On Windows systems, the clock overflows after 2^32 milliseconds, which
- corresponds to roughly 49.7 days. This means two processes' reckoning of
- the time since the reference may be different by multiples of 2^32
- milliseconds. When comparing such values, it's recommended that the high
- 32 bits of the millisecond count be masked off.
